The Grid and Solar Energy

Your solar system is connected to the local power grid unless you build an off-grid system with battery storage—which is unusual and expensive. We call this a grid-tied solar system.

Usually throughout the day, your solar panels generate more than your home requires; the extra power is delivered to the grid. Your house pulls energy from the grid when your panels are not generating enough—as occurs at night or on overcast days.

Your power bill tracks this transaction via a program known as net metering.

Net Metering: What Is It?

The billing method known as net metering lets solar panel owners get credit for extra power they generate. It functions as follows:

Daytime, Overproduction:

Your solar panels generate more than your house consumes. You get credits on your utility bill when the additional electricity is returned into the system.

Nightfall or Cloudy Days (Underproduction):

Your panels generate insufficient electricity. You get electricity from the grid, and your utility offsets the expense with earned credits.

Monthly billing is calculated by your utility provider at the conclusion of your billing cycle from the difference between the grid-used power and the sent-to-the-grid electricity. Should you send more than you need, your statement might show a rollover credit or simply zero.

While state and utility choose their net metering rules, most programs provide close to a 1:1 energy credit, meaning every kilowatt-hour (kWh) you export is worth one kWh of power from the grid.

Reading Your Solar Panel Electric Bill

Your monthly power statement will show some modifications once your solar system is operational. One should expect:

1. Reducing Energy Charges

Your solar panels provide most of your power, hence the quantity you use from the grid decreases greatly. This may drastically—or perhaps completely—reduce your energy use expenses, which account for the most of your bill.

2. Fixed Charges Could Still Apply

Your statement will most certainly show fixed expenses even with solar. Usually depending on your area, these administrative or delivery costs from your utility provider run from $5 to $20 monthly. These costs are not dependent on energy use; they pay for grid upkeep.

3. Summary of Net Metering

Your bill could display a section headed “Net Metering Summary” or “Energy Credits.” This will show your net consumption, consumption, and generated energy as well as your. Should you generate more than you used, the surplus kWhs might flow into the following month.

4. Year-End Real-Update

A few utilities provide yearly true-up statements rather than monthly credit adjustments. At the end of the year, you therefore get a comprehensive report comparing your energy use and output, which then either charges or credits you depending on.

How Much May You Save on Your Electric Bill?

The degree of savings made using solar panels relies on a number of elements:

  • System Size: Greater electricity produced by larger systems results in better savings.

  • Home Energy Usage: Homes with high electrical usage gain most from this.

  • Sunlight Exposure: Production is impacted by your roof orientation and geographic location.

  • Electric Rates: Higher utility rates indicate larger possible savings.

  • Incentives & Tax Credits: The 30% federal solar tax credit still applies in 2025.

After installing solar, households may often cut their power costs by 60% to 100%. For most of the year, some even pay only nominal connection costs and completely erase their expense.

What Would Happen If You Overproduced?

Your solar system could generate more power than you need in certain months—particularly in the bright summer. These extra kWhs roll over as credits, helping to offset more consumption months (such as winter), if your utility permits it.

Though this is less frequent and often compensated at a lesser rate (called avoided cost rate) than the retail value of energy, in certain places you could even get a little money for yearly surplus production.

Solar Batteries and Your Pay Bill

Including a solar battery into your system will provide even more control over your cost and power use. Here is how it affects billing:

  • Save extra solar energy for use during peak nighttime hours—when prices might be higher.

  • Cut total reliance on the grid.

  • Provide backup electricity during blackouts.

Although batteries increase your initial outlay, they may optimize savings in locations with time-of-usage (TOU) tariffs, where power costs more during times of high demand.

Time-of-Use (TOU) Rates: Solar

TOU pricing is used by several utility providers, wherein your power costs higher during peak hours—usually between 4 and 9 p.m. Many times, solar panels generate most of their energy outside of these peak periods.

In these situations, using appliances throughout the day or solar batteries or energy-efficient consumption patterns might help you save more and avoid those pricey peak rates.
